How can leaders effectively address and resolve cultural misunderstandings or conflicts that may arise within their remote teams to maintain a harmonious work environment and ensure continued collaboration and productivity?

Cultural Misunderstandings
Leaders can effectively address and resolve cultural misunderstandings or conflicts within their remote teams by promoting open communication and fostering a culture of respect and understanding. They should encourage team members to share their perspectives and actively listen to each other to identify the root causes of the misunderstandings. Providing cultural sensitivity training and facilitating team-building activities can also help bridge cultural gaps and promote collaboration. Additionally, leaders should address conflicts promptly and impartially, mediating discussions to find mutually beneficial solutions and ensure that all team members feel heard and valued. By proactively addressing cultural misunderstandings and conflicts, leaders can maintain a harmonious work environment, foster a sense of inclusivity, and enhance overall team productivity.
